Things To Dip In Chocolate Fondue

  1. Strawberries and Chocolate go hand in hand, so it’s no surprise Strawberries go well with Fondue.
  2. How about melted Marshmallows glued to cereal aka a Rice Krispie Treat all blended together and dipped in Chocolate Creating decadence on a budget?
  3. Looking for something different to dip in Fondue then you should free to spice things up a bit by trying Coconut Marshmallows. I know David would like these a lot. How about you?
  4. Chocolate-covered Bananas are a hit on their own, but when dipped in Chocolate Fondue, Bananas are even better.
